Chargers’ WR Williams downgraded to out with back fracture

By JOE REEDY
AP Sports Writer

Mike Williams will miss the Los Angeles Chargers’ AFC wild-card round game against the Jacksonville Jaguars due to a lower back fracture. The sixth-year wide receiver was downgraded to out on Friday after further rests. The Chargers said the X-ray on Sunday and an MRI on Monday both were negative and that a rescan Friday morning showed a small transverse process fracture. Williams won’t travel with the team and will remain in Los Angeles to continue receiving treatment. Williams didn’t practice all week after being injured late in the first half of last Sunday’s 31-28 loss at the Denver Broncos.
